Understanding the vCard QR Code Generator
The vCard, commonly called the “virtual contact card,” simplifies sharing contact details on mobile devices. But with the introduction of the vCard QR Code generator, the process is further streamlined. Contact details can be swiftly shared, saved, and accessed with just a single scan, eliminating the cumbersome need for manual data entry or managing stacks of physical cards.

Storing Information in the vCard QR Code
The vCard QR Code isn’t just about simplicity; it’s about capacity. Apart from foundational details like your name, contact information, job title, and addresses, it paves the way for additional, more dynamic fields. For instance, the upgraded vCard Plus QR Code allows the integration of social media links and Google Maps directions.

Why Embrace the vCard QR Code?
Efficient Networking: Ashu Bhoot from Orion Networks in Washington, DC, points out, “In an age of immediacy, waiting is no longer an option. Why manually type contact details when a scan can do the job?”
Streamlined Design: Business cards cluttered with excess information are passé. vCards empower you to declutter, focusing on what truly matters and presenting a cleaner, modern aesthetic.
Cost-Efficient: Embracing the vCard via the QR Code generator is cost-free. Input your details, tailor the code to your aesthetic preferences, and you’re set.
Universal Compatibility: Its universal design ensures that the vCard QR Code can be scanned and stored across devices. Be it Apple Address Book, Google Contacts, or Microsoft Outlook, the vCard is accessible and ready to use.
